Решение проблемы с выполнением кода Php в Html

PHP является одним из самых широко используемых языков программирования для создания динамических веб-страниц. Он позволяет добавлять интерактивные элементы, такие как формы обратной связи, базы данных и другие динамические функции, на вашем сайте. Однако, иногда ваши PHP-скрипты могут не работать в HTML-файлах, и это может привести к большим проблемам.

Прежде чем мы перейдем к исправлению проблемы, давайте рассмотрим несколько причин, по которым ваш код PHP может не работать на вашем веб-сайте. Во-первых, возможно, вы не правильно настроили серверное окружение или не установили PHP на вашем сервере. В таком случае вам нужно проверить настройки сервера и установить PHP, если он еще не установлен.

Во-вторых, проблема может быть связана с самим кодом PHP. Если ваш код содержит синтаксические ошибки или нет необходимых библиотек, то он может привести к неработоспособности. Проверьте свой код на наличие ошибок и используйте отладчик PHP, чтобы найти и исправить их.

Также возможно, что ваш код PHP не обрабатывается правильно сервером. Убедитесь, что ваш PHP-код находится в файле с расширением .php и что ваш сервер правильно настроен для обработки этих файлов. Вы также можете проверить настройки файла .htaccess для вашего сайта и убедиться, что они не блокируют выполнение кода PHP.

Причины неработоспособности PHP кода в HTML и методы их устранения

При встраивании PHP кода в HTML страницу могут возникать проблемы, которые приводят к неработоспособности кода. Рассмотрим некоторые причины и методы их устранения:

  1. Отсутствие поддержки сервером

    Возможно, ваш сервер не поддерживает PHP. В таком случае вам потребуется настроить сервер, чтобы PHP код корректно выполнялся. Проверьте, установлен ли на вашем сервере PHP и его версия.

  2. Неправильное расширение файла

    Убедитесь, что ваш файл имеет правильное расширение .php. Если вы используете другое расширение, например .html, сервер может не распознать PHP код и не выполнить его. Переименуйте файл с расширением .php.

  3. Нарушение синтаксиса PHP

    Если ваш PHP код содержит синтаксические ошибки, это может привести к его неработоспособности. Проверьте код на наличие опечаток, непарных скобок или отсутствующих знаков пунктуации. Используйте инструменты проверки синтаксиса для выявления ошибок.

  4. Отсутствие запуска PHP кода

    Если ваш сервер не настроен на выполнение PHP кода, он будет отображаться как обычный текст в HTML файле. Убедитесь, что ваш код находится внутри открывающего и закрывающего тегов PHP: <?php и ?>. Проверьте также, что файл имеет расширение .php.

  5. Неправильная настройка сервера

    Если ваш сервер неправильно настроен, PHP код может быть отключен. Убедитесь, что ваш сервер правильно настроен для выполнения PHP. Обратитесь к администратору сервера или провайдеру хостинга для получения дополнительной информации.

При возникновении проблем с работоспособностью PHP кода в HTML, рекомендуется внимательно проверить каждую из причин и выполнить соответствующие действия для их устранения. Это поможет вам успешно встраивать PHP код в HTML и обеспечить его корректное выполнение.

Неправильное написание кода PHP

Один из наиболее распространенных причин, по которой код PHP может не работать в HTML, связан с неправильным написанием самого кода. Допущенные опечатки и синтаксические ошибки могут привести к тому, что PHP-скрипт не будет выполняться корректно или вовсе не будет интерпретироваться.

Опечатки в синтаксисе PHP могут включать пропущенные символы, закрывающие скобки или кавычки, а также некорректно введенные ключевые слова или переменные.

Например, попробуем рассмотреть следующий пример неправильно написанного кода:


В данном примере функция echp() была написана с опечаткой, вместо правильного названия echo(). В итоге, при попытке выполнить данный код PHP, будет выведена ошибка.

Чтобы исправить подобные ошибки, необходимо внимательно просмотреть код и убедиться, что все функции, ключевые слова и переменные написаны правильно, без синтаксических ошибок.

Использование интегрированного средства разработки с подсветкой синтаксиса также может помочь отследить опечатки и грамматические ошибки в коде PHP.

Нехватка серверных ресурсов для обработки PHP кода

Иногда возникают ситуации, когда PHP-код не выполняется в HTML-файлах. Одной из основных причин этого может быть нехватка серверных ресурсов для обработки PHP кода.

PHP является интерпретируемым языком программирования, что означает, что код должен интерпретироваться и выполниться на сервере. Для этого требуются достаточные вычислительные ресурсы, такие как процессор и оперативная память.

Если ваш веб-сервер не имеет достаточно ресурсов, чтобы обрабатывать PHP код, то он может просто не выполнять его и отображать его как обычный текст. Это может происходить, если ваш сервер работает на слабом аппаратном обеспечении или если на сервере выполняются другие процессы, потребляющие большое количество ресурсов.

В таких случаях решением проблемы может быть обратиться к вашему хостеру или администратору сервера с запросом на увеличение ресурсов для обработки PHP кода. Они могут увеличить процессорное время и/или оперативную память, чтобы обеспечить более эффективное выполнение вашего кода.

Также, если у вас есть возможность, вы можете оптимизировать свой PHP код, чтобы он требовал меньше ресурсов. Например, вы можете использовать более эффективные алгоритмы, избегать выполнения избыточных процессов и упростить структуру кода.

Необходимо отметить, что если причина неисполнения PHP кода в HTML-файлах не связана с нехваткой серверных ресурсов, то проблема может быть вызвана другими факторами, такими как неправильная конфигурация сервера или ошибки в коде. В таком случае, вам может потребоваться дополнительное исследование и отладка, чтобы выяснить и устранить причину проблемы.

В целом, недостаток серверных ресурсов для обработки PHP кода может быть одной из причин неисполнения PHP кода в HTML-файлах. Однако, с увеличением ресурсов или оптимизацией кода, вы можете решить эту проблему и получить работающий PHP код на вашем веб-сайте.

Отсутствие настройки сервера для выполнения PHP скриптов

Если PHP код не работает в HTML файле, это может быть связано с отсутствием настройки сервера для выполнения PHP скриптов. Сервер должен быть настроен таким образом, чтобы он мог обрабатывать файлы с расширением .php и выполнять в них PHP код.

Один из способов настроить сервер для выполнения PHP скриптов — использовать программное обеспечение, такое как Apache или Nginx, которые поддерживают PHP. Если у вас уже установлен один из этих серверов, проверьте, правильно ли он настроен для обработки PHP файлов.

Для того чтобы сервер обрабатывал PHP скрипты, необходимо проверить следующие настройки:

1. Установка PHP

Убедитесь, что на сервере установлен PHP и его версия совместима с вашим кодом. Если PHP не установлен, то его нужно установить и настроить.

2. Конфигурационный файл сервера

Убедитесь, что конфигурационный файл вашего сервера содержит правильные настройки для обработки PHP. Временно отключите все правила, которые запрещают обработку PHP скриптов.

3. Правильное расширение файла

Убедитесь, что ваш файл имеет расширение .php (например, index.php) и что сервер настроен для обработки файлов с этим расширением.

4. Права доступа к файлам

Убедитесь, что файлы с PHP кодом имеют правильные права доступа, чтобы сервер мог их выполнить.

Если вы проанализировали все вышеперечисленные настройки и все равно не можете заставить PHP код работать в HTML файле, обратитесь к администратору сервера за помощью или попробуйте выполнить код на другом сервере, который уже настроен для обработки PHP скриптов.

Оцените статью